Ever spend too much time searching for that one file?
Start your filenames with the date (e.g., β2025-05-19_ProjectOutlineβ) to make them easier to sort.
Tip: Include version numbers and descriptive keywords so you never lose track of a file.

3. Reward Yourself After Completion
Once youβve completed your βfrog,β reward yourself with a break or small treat. This will help reinforce the habit.
Tip: Schedule breaks after completing big tasks, keeping your motivation high throughout the day.
2. Break Big Tasks into Smaller Pieces
Large, difficult tasks can be overwhelming. Break them into smaller, manageable steps to avoid procrastination.
Tip: Break down those intimidating tasks into stages and tackle them piece by piece.
1. Start Your Day with the Hardest Task
The idea is simple: tackle the most difficult or unpleasant task first thing. Itβll make the rest of your day feel easier.
Tip: Identify your most challenging tasks and prioritize them for the first part of your workday.
